Patch Set 2:
(2 comments)
Is the problem also visible in the OS? Should SeaBIOS (or payloads in general) also be fixed somehow to work around firmware bugs?
Linux works around/fixes this in arch/x86/kernel/quirks.c (see ich_force_enable_hpet). SeaBIOS might be fixed but as payloads should be as platform independent as possible, it makes sense to fix in the hardware init, coreboot in this case.
2 comments:
RCBA_HPTC needs to be read back to properly work.
This fixes SeaBIOS endlessly waiting for input instead of booting the
default entry.
Please do not break the line, just because the sentence ends there. […]
Ack
File src/southbridge/intel/ibexpeak/lpc.c:
Patch Set #2, Line 397: RCBA32(HPTC); /* Read back for it to work */
Mention SeaBIOS as an exapmle?
It applies to everything that uses HPET.
To view, visit change 35757. To unsubscribe, or for help writing mail filters, visit settings.